**Action item (P1):** Migrate the Larkspur build pipeline to the Hermetica build system by end of quarter. The outage traced back to an unpinned toolchain dependency that hermetic sandboxing would have caught. Owner: the Foundry team. Milestones and rollback criteria are documented, with weekly status updates expected. The full migration plan lives here.

operations page: https://confluence.lumicsys.internal/projects/display/projects/display

### Hunt down leaked FDs in Pondrel ingest workers

Workers were hitting the descriptor ceiling after ~6h uptime. Root cause: retry paths in the Skerry fetcher skipped `close()` on timeout. This PR wraps fetch handles in a guard, adds an FD-count gauge, and tightens the watchdog thresholds. New folks: the watchdog config is the usual place to tweak first. Constants now in effect are listed below.

constants for yaduf-fahag:
BUDGETS = {
    "kelix": 528,
    "briwyn": 734,
}

// Rate limiting for the Gatewick internal gateway.
//
// Quick context for review: we run a token-bucket per caller service,
// not per endpoint — per-endpoint buckets caused starvation for the
// chatty-but-cheap Orbiter jobs. Bursts are allowed up to bucket size;
// sustained rate is the refill. Overflow returns a retry hint rather
// than dropping silently, so downstream clients back off cleanly.
// Don't tweak these without a load test on the Fennel staging ring.
// Current production values:

limits module of bahap-yaweg:
BUDGETS = {
    "praion": 741,
    "istax": 629,
    "holdor": 926,
    "ulaion": 219,
    "gorwyn": 412,
}